Transaction ef5de03fd1f5e5858841d5bd8b16dab9ee112e24740aa3def1e02c98f0e86b78
1 Input
2 Outputs
- ef5de03fd1f5e5858841d5bd8b16dab9ee112e24740aa3def1e02c98f0e86b78:0
- ef5de03fd1f5e5858841d5bd8b16dab9ee112e24740aa3def1e02c98f0e86b78:1
value 1987501
address 1MP8buXg51Tn9F3NPVegEyUPtB2ndpLED3
value 519619793
address 1HPrAi6qmFqthoECjK1DXXzU5x8bJLtMqB